Output 9345cebac27893917ee31afffa1e8db1e5d71142e059b6bae0b4a6d3e472f21d:20

value
20899877160
script pubkey
OP_0 OP_PUSHBYTES_32 5d5fc50cb0a663664e6fe062a272c7fab5ba62856d0be05a53b35b4bca47acf6
address
bc1qt40u2r9s5e3kvnn0up32yuk8l26m5c59d597qkjnkdd5hjj84nmqgfgpns
transaction
9345cebac27893917ee31afffa1e8db1e5d71142e059b6bae0b4a6d3e472f21d